How to Convert Years to Months
To convert years to months, use the following formula:
mo = yr × 12
Example: 1 yr = 12 mo
For example, 5 yr = 60 mo, 10 yr = 120 mo, and 100 yr = 1200 mo. For larger values, 1000 yr = 12000 mo. Conversely, 1 mo = 0.08333333333 yr. Our calculator above performs this conversion instantly with full precision — no rounding errors.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
- Decimal time: thinking 1.50 hours is 1 hour 50 minutes (it's 1 hour 30 minutes).
- Leap years: assuming every year has 365 days.
- Month length: assuming all months are 30 days.

What is a Year?
A unit of time based on Earth's orbital period around the Sun.
Used for age, long durations, and calendars.
What is a Month?
A unit of time roughly based on the Moon's orbital period.
Standard calendar division.
